mmkal / handy-redis

A wrapper around node_redis with Promise and TypeScript support.
Apache License 2.0
172 stars 10 forks source link

chore(deps): update dependency eslint-plugin-unicorn to v24 #264

Closed renovate[bot] closed 3 years ago

renovate[bot] commented 3 years ago

WhiteSource Renovate

This PR contains the following updates:

Package Change Age Adoption Passing Confidence
eslint-plugin-unicorn 23.0.0 -> 24.0.0 age adoption passing confidence

Release Notes

sindresorhus/eslint-plugin-unicorn ### [`v24.0.0`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/releases/v24.0.0) [Compare Source](https://togithub.com/sindresorhus/eslint-plugin-unicorn/compare/v23.0.0...v24.0.0) ##### New rules - [`no-lonely-if`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/blob/master/docs/rules/no-lonely-if.md) ([#​936](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/936)) [`485dbf9`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/485dbf9) - [`empty-brace-spaces`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/blob/master/docs/rules/empty-brace-spaces.md) ([#​933](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/933)) [`c137daa`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/c137daa) - [`prefer-date-now`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/blob/master/docs/rules/prefer-date-now.md) ([#​935](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/935)) [`d0c4826`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/d0c4826) ##### Improvements - `prevent-abbreviations`: Add `ignore` option ([#​891](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/891)) [`898fcb4`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/898fcb4) - `no-useless-undefined`: Add `checkArguments` option ([#​877](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/877)) [`a1617b9`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/a1617b9) - `consistent-function-scoping`: Allow ignoring arrow functions ([#​932](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/932)) [`17bf27c`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/17bf27c) - Rewrite `error-message` rule ([#​922](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/922)) [`877bef9`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/877bef9) - Improve `prefer-query-selector` rule ([#​908](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/908)) [`635601d`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/635601d) - `prevent-abbreviations`: Add `var`/`vars` replacements ([#​894](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/894)) [`07dadf5`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/07dadf5) - `prevent-abbreviations`: Add `ver` → `version` replacement ([#​870](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/870)) [`e755cdd`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/e755cdd) - `prefer-number-properties`: Support `computed` key of `ClassProperty` `MethodDefinition` `Property` ([#​886](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/886)) [`769ac35`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/769ac35) - `prefer-optional-catch-binding`: Improve output ([#​884](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/884)) [`375d11a`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/375d11a) - `no-null`: Exclude `useRef(null)` and `React.useRef(null)` ([#​890](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/890)) [`7a4dbf4`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/7a4dbf4) - `prefer-number-properties`: Add `Infinity` support ([#​874](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/874)) [`643169b`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/643169b) - `no-console-spaces`: Improve report location ([#​866](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/866)) [`190cbac`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/190cbac) - `no-useless-undefined`: Ignore `toHaveBeenCalledWith` method ([#​876](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/876)) [`d10a641`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/d10a641) - `prefer-replace-all`: Handle `u` flag ([#​879](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/879)) [`d98d867`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/d98d867) - `no-for-loop`: Improve output when using the TypeScript parser ([#​883](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/883)) [`52edd3b`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/52edd3b) - `no-for-loop`: Respect declaration kind ([#​878](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/878)) [`df3f7bd`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/df3f7bd) - `no-for-loop`: Only report on the for loop head part ([#​885](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/885)) [`e9c6963`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/e9c6963) ##### Fixes - Fix `false` import styles seen in reported problem messages ([#​910](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/910)) [`d669707`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/d669707) - `import-style`: Fix crash on `babel-eslint` parser ([#​927](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/927)) [`9f5f721`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/9f5f721) - `prevent-abbreviations`: Fix crash with TypeScript parser ([#​913](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/913)) [`9d5eca6`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/9d5eca6) - `prefer-query-selector`: Fix crash on calling without argument ([#​906](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/906)) [`36908da`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/36908da) - `import-style`: Fix crash on destructing require ([#​904](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/904)) [`8335d41`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/8335d41) - `new-for-builtins`: Remove auto-fix for `new String`, `new Boolean()`, and `new Number()` ([#​907](https://togithub.com/sindresorhus/eslint-plugin-unicorn/issues/907)) [`dfc1ce0`](https://togithub.com/sindresorhus/eslint-plugin-unicorn/commit/dfc1ce0)

Renovate configuration

:date: Schedule: "before 3am on Monday" (UTC).

:vertical_traffic_light: Automerge: Enabled.

:recycle: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

:no_bell: Ignore: Close this PR and you won't be reminded about this update again.



This PR has been generated by WhiteSource Renovate. View repository job log here.

codecov-io commented 3 years ago

Codecov Report

Merging #264 (9b864c6) into master (300b296) will not change coverage. The diff coverage is n/a.

Impacted file tree graph

@@            Coverage Diff            @@
##            master      #264   +/-   ##
=========================================
  Coverage   100.00%   100.00%           
=========================================
  Files            4         4           
  Lines           59        59           
  Branches         7         7           
=========================================
  Hits            59        59           

Continue to review full report at Codecov.

Legend - Click here to learn more Δ = absolute <relative> (impact), ø = not affected, ? = missing data Powered by Codecov. Last update 300b296...9b864c6. Read the comment docs.